| Remarks | Amazing sight. Seemed closer than I’d ever seen. So close that when it burned out, I waited for a crash or explosion. Long tail, circular head and looked blackish except rearward light into the tail. Have never seen a shooting star this large. Very impressive for about 3-4 seconds. Outside with my dog and always looking at the sky. |
